- Site Architecture and Service ClarityA Cocoa Beach SEO engagement should first make the website easier for people and search systems to interpret. Core services need clear page roles, related topics should connect through sensible internal links, and overlapping pages should be consolidated or differentiated when appropriate. The objective is not to manufacture the largest site. It is to make important pages useful, distinct, and aligned with real services, real audiences, and clear contact paths.
- Location and Service-Area Content DecisionsCocoa Beach should not be treated as a collection of interchangeable place-name pages. A business may have legitimate reasons to explain differences between North Cocoa Beach, Downtown, South Cocoa Beach, Cape Canaveral, or nearby service areas, but each page should answer a distinct local question or describe a genuine location, service boundary, access consideration, or audience need. Use the first 90 days as an implementation stage to review existing pages, service coverage, profile information, and user intent before deciding what should be consolidated, expanded, or left alone.
- Brand Search and Referral Evaluation ReviewProspects who hear about a Cocoa Beach business offline may search its name before contacting it. Review that branded result set for outdated information, inconsistent business details, weak official pages, confusing third-party references, and missing paths back to the company. Customer feedback should be requested consistently from eligible customers without incentives, discouraging negative feedback, or selecting only satisfied customers. The goal is better information at the evaluation stage, not control over the result page.
- High-Trust Content and Professional Information ReviewFor healthcare, legal, and financial topics, evaluate whether the site clearly identifies responsible professionals, accurately presents qualifications, separates factual service information from promotional claims, and keeps supporting business details consistent. E-E-A-T is best used as a quality lens rather than a formula for rankings. Structured data can describe information that is already supported on the page, but it should not be treated as proof of expertise, compliance, or search performance.

Common Cocoa Beach SEO Mistakes to Avoid
The most consequential SEO problems usually come from unclear page purpose, inaccurate business information, unsupported trust claims, or location tactics that do not match real operations. Use these checks when reviewing a Cocoa Beach site or agency proposal.
Using generic coastal content instead of service information
Impact: Tourism-oriented language can distract from the actual questions professional, technical, healthcare, or local-service customers need answered. Fix: Prioritize real services, customer decisions, professional information, and useful local context instead of decorative destination language.
Ignoring overlap with nearby technical and commercial markets
Impact: A B2B firm can miss relevant organizational buyers when its content does not clearly explain capabilities, service geography, or commercial fit across the Space Coast. Fix: Describe actual service coverage and technical capabilities, then create location-specific pages only where genuine local information gives each page a distinct purpose.
Publishing weak professional bios or unsupported credential claims
Impact: High-trust content becomes less credible when qualifications, responsibilities, or professional claims are incomplete, inconsistent, or overstated. Fix: Publish accurate professional information, keep claims consistent across owned pages, and use structured data only to describe facts that are already supported.
Leaving business information inconsistent across profiles
Impact: Conflicting addresses, service descriptions, or business details can create unnecessary confusion for prospective customers evaluating the company. Fix: Reconcile business identity, location, service, and contact information across owned pages and legitimate profiles without claiming that consistency guarantees rankings.
Publishing thin service pages
Impact: Prospective customers cannot evaluate fit when a page repeats broad marketing language without answering specific service, process, eligibility, or contact questions. Fix: Build decision-useful pages around real services, customer questions, evidence, and next steps the business can substantiate.
How to Scope a Cocoa Beach SEO Engagement
Start with business facts rather than a list of target keywords: which services matter, which locations are real, which audiences the business can credibly serve, and what a prospective customer needs to know before making contact.
From there, separate technical issues from content gaps, business-profile inconsistencies, branded-search problems, and location-page decisions. Technical and aerospace-adjacent firms should emphasize capabilities and commercial fit without implying unsupported relationships.
Healthcare and professional firms should prioritize accurate biographies, service information, disclosures, and evidence. Local SEO should not be reduced to district names, profile activity, review volume, or markup.
Reporting should distinguish completed implementation from observed search changes so a business can see what was changed, what happened afterward, and what remains uncertain. Google AI Overviews and other Google AI features can be monitored when relevant, but inclusion should never be guaranteed or tied to a special markup tactic.
